1. A Home Improvement Contractor is a person who offers to perform repairs
for a homeowner.
a) Builds highways only
b) Performs repairs for a homeowner
c) Sells real estate only
d) Inspects commercial buildings only
Correct Answer: b) Performs repairs for a homeowner
2. What is the MAXIMUM deposit permitted for a project with a total contract
price of $1,500?
a) $150
b) $500
c) $750
d) $1,500
Correct Answer: b) $500

3. What is the MAXIMUM amount that a home improvement contractor may
pay to a homeowner for referring a client to the contractor?
a) $50
b) $100
c) $500

, d) No compensation is permitted
Correct Answer: d) No compensation is permitted
4. All of the following are exempt from licensing under the Home
Improvement Law EXCEPT a
a) plumber
b) electrician
c) fence contractor
d) HVAC technician
Correct Answer: c) fence contractor

5. An applicant was denied a license after a hearing. When may the applicant
reapply?
a) 30 days
b) 3 months
c) 6 months
d) 1 year
Correct Answer: c) 6 months

6. What license is required for a telephone salesperson working as an
independent contractor for a home improvement contractor?
a) Home Improvement License
b) Salesperson License
c) Contractor License
d) No license is required
Correct Answer: d) No license is required
7. The Home Improvement Commission MUST notify an applicant of its
decision within how many days after the hearing?
a) 30 days
b) 45 days
c) 60 days
d) 90 days
Correct Answer: c) 60 days

,8. A homeowner cancels a $1,000 door-to-door contract 2 days after signing.
What is the MAXIMUM service fee that may be collected?
a) $25
b) $50
c) 10% of the contract
d) No service fee may be collected
Correct Answer: d) No service fee may be collected
9. All of the following are grounds for denial of licensure EXCEPT
a) fraud
b) misrepresentation
c) criminal misconduct
d) not being a Maryland resident
Correct Answer: d) not being a Maryland resident
10.A renewal notice MUST be mailed by the Commission within how many
months of the license expiration date?
a) 1 month
b) 2 months
c) 3 months
d) 6 months
Correct Answer: a) 1 month
11.A license that is NOT renewed will
a) remain active indefinitely
b) expire
c) be automatically suspended
d) transfer to inactive status
Correct Answer: b) expire
12.All of the following Commission records can be inspected by the public
during normal office hours EXCEPT
a) disciplinary records
b) hearing records

, c) licensing records
d) financial records of each licensee
Correct Answer: d) financial records of each licensee
13.All of the following are considered home improvements EXCEPT
a) roofing work
b) painting
c) repairs to an HVAC system
d) siding installation
Correct Answer: c) repairs to an HVAC system

14.A local county or municipality may
a) issue state licenses
b) regulate the quality of home improvements
c) revoke contractor licenses independently
d) waive state requirements
Correct Answer: b) regulate the quality of home improvements
15.The office of the Home Improvement Commission is located in
a) Annapolis
b) Frederick
c) Baltimore
d) Rockville
Correct Answer: c) Baltimore
16.The official recordkeeper of the Home Improvement Commission is the
a) Chairperson
b) Executive Director of the Commission
c) State Attorney
d) Licensing Officer
Correct Answer: b) Executive Director of the Commission
